📖 牛津释义

inflect v[Tn] 1 (grammar) change the ending or form of (a word) to show its grammatical function in a sentence 使词尾屈折, 使词尾变化(以示其在句中之语法功能) Most English verbs are inflected with `-ed' in the past tense. 英语大多数动词过去式词尾均变化为-ed的形式. 2 make (the voice) higher or lower in speaking 使(说话的声音)变高或变低 By inflecting the voice more one can hold the attention of an audience. 讲话声音有些抑扬变化可以吸引住听众的注意力.
